Output 1707718f5882d5489d13f5355ca80af585324aee0414007905c28d6f2b75c372:0

value
25119388
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 5bca0dcab551be7c287191fcd6ebdada1578ab66 OP_EQUALVERIFY OP_CHECKSIG
address
LTbHocrCPUChmZssTzwwUfA6FzLxfV587f
transaction
1707718f5882d5489d13f5355ca80af585324aee0414007905c28d6f2b75c372
spent
true